The language of instruction in elementary and secondary schools shall meet these requirements. [1983, c. 859, Pt. C, §§ 5, 7 (NEW).]
1.Basic language. The basic language of instruction in all schools shall be the English language.

2.Exceptions. A school may provide instruction in a language other than English in the following circumstances, subject to approval of
the commissioner:
A. Transitional instruction using bilingual techniques may be provided to students of limited proficiency in English; and [1983, c. 859, Pt. C, §§ 5, 7 (NEW).]
B. Schools may also establish bilingual programs for the purpose of providing proficiency in both English and a 2nd language. [1983, c. 859, Pt. C, §§ 5, 7 (NEW).]
